Predatory

Pronunciation: /ˈprɛdəˌtɔːriː/

Predatory (adj)

  1. Describes someone who tries to take advantage of others, especially when they are weak or trusting.
  2. Used for animals that hunt and kill other animals for food.
  3. Describes actions or methods that pressure people to pay or agree, often in an unfair or harmful way.
